The cheapest way to get from Ise Shrine to Kyoto is to drive which costs ¥2200 - ¥3400 and takes 2h 3m.
The fastest way to get from Ise Shrine to Kyoto is to drive which takes 2h 3m and costs ¥2200 - ¥3400.
No, there is no direct train from Ise Shrine to Kyoto. However, there are services departing from Iseshi and arriving at Kyōto via . The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 39m.
The distance between Ise Shrine and Kyoto is 163 km. The road distance is 132 km.
The best way to get from Ise Shrine to Kyoto without a car is to train which takes 3h 39m and costs ¥4100 - ¥5000.
It takes approximately 3h 39m to get from Ise Shrine to Kyoto, including transfers.
Ise Shrine to Kyoto train services, operated by Kintetsu Railway Limited Express, depart from Iseshi station.
Ise Shrine to Kyoto train services, operated by Kintetsu Railway Limited Express, arrive at Kyōto station.
Yes, the driving distance between Ise Shrine to Kyoto is 132 km. It takes approximately 2h 3m to drive from Ise Shrine to Kyoto.

What companies run services between Ise Shrine, Mie-ken, Japan and Kyoto, Japan?
Kintetsu Railway Limited Express operates a train from Iseshi to Kyōto 3 times a day. Tickets cost ¥3,700–4,500 and the journey takes 2h 13m.
